Aerotek General Production Worker in Berlin, Wisconsin

Job Title: General Production Worker

Job Description

  • 2nd Shift Truck Dumper: $22.51/hour - operate tractor with hydraulic lift to dump raw materials. Clean out trailer after dumping by washing with pressure washer on the interior and exterior of equipment. 3pm - 11:30pm.

  • 2nd Shift Cooker Operator: $22.96/hour - Monitor flow of material to cooking system. Operate machine with electronic controls and manual valves to open/close as needed. 3pm-11:30pm
